共用方式為


ImageList_SetImageCount函式 (commctrl.h)

調整現有影像清單的大小。

語法

BOOL ImageList_SetImageCount(
  [in] HIMAGELIST himl,
  [in] UINT       uNewCount
);

參數

[in] himl

類型: HIMAGELIST

將重設大小之影像清單的句柄。

[in] uNewCount

類型: UINT

值,指定影像清單的新大小。

傳回值

類型: BOOL

如果成功,則傳回非零,否則傳回零。

備註

如果應用程式使用此函式展開映像清單,則必須使用 ImageList_Replace 函式來新增影像。 如果您的應用程式未在新索引中新增有效的影像,則使用新索引的繪製作業將無法預期。

如果您使用此函式來減少影像清單的大小,則會釋放截斷的影像。

規格需求

需求
最低支援的用戶端 Windows Vista [僅限傳統型應用程式]
最低支援的伺服器 Windows Server 2003 [僅限傳統型應用程式]
目標平台 Windows
標頭 commctrl.h
程式庫 Comctl32.lib
Dll Comctl32.dll